Checklist
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Record the arrival condition with photographs on the day of delivery.
- Check carton quantities against the commercial invoice line by line.
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.

Frequently asked questions
What is the first step for Autopod Ultra in a new market?
Confirm the local regulatory position and labelling requirements; everything else follows from that.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
Do you support long term supply agreements?
Yes, rolling agreements with defined review points work better for both sides than rigid annual commitments.
